    Beverage-makers make it easier for consumers to get their protein

    On the YouTube channel “Tito Time,” in episode 6 titled “Tito and Mr. Humorous Study About Protein Meals,” Tito talks about how he hears grown-ups speak about protein on a regular basis, however doesn’t know what it’s. To be taught, he asks his smartwatch, which explains the significance of protein vitamins for constructing and repairing muscle groups, nails, pores and skin, hair, bones, and organs, and the way protein can come from animals in addition to vegetation.

    With protein popping up in additional locations, together with youngsters’s programming, it might be exhausting to disclaim the ability of protein in at the moment’s new product improvement.

    “Protein continues to carry out exceptionally nicely, and the previous yr was no exception. Demand is broad-based, with customers persistently rating protein because the nutrient they attempt to eat,” says Emily Berg, advertising supervisor for drinks at Cargill, Minneapolis, citing IFI Meals & Well being Survey, 2025. “We’ve additionally seen robust innovation throughout classes, from conventional shakes to refreshing new codecs, which has helped gasoline development.”

    Pierre Battu, managing director for Asia at OSF Flavors, Windsor, Conn., highlights how protein’s standing has developed to change into a prevailing ingredient for formulators.

    “The protein market has remained robust, evolving from a distinct segment efficiency driver right into a mainstream wellness expectation,” he says. “Whereas conventional sports activities drinks are nonetheless the spine, the quickest development has come from ready-to-drink (RTD) protein drinks positioned for vitality, restoration, and satiety. Shoppers now anticipate protein not solely within the health club context but in addition in handy codecs that match their day by day routine.”

    Niki Kennedy, director of insights and content material at Glanbia Nutritionals, Chicago, echoes related ideas on the nutrient’s mainstream standing, whereas calling consideration to its rising focus as weight administration options like GLP-1s having gained standing.

    “The demand for dairy protein, specifically whey protein isolate, has pushed dairy markets to traditionally excessive locations,” she says. “A rising tide for protein has been supported by the proliferation of protein in additional mainstream merchandise, augmented by the significance of nutrient density as GLP-1 anti-obesity drugs impression many customers.

    “Protein continues to shine because the one macronutrient with a constant, constructive picture,” Kennedy continues. “All of those components have contributed to development in ready-to-drink and ready-to-mix protein beverage codecs.”

    These components all are contributing to customers rising curiosity in protein-fortified drinks.

    “Curiosity in protein-fortified drinks is rising for a couple of key causes,” says QiQi Peng, supervisor of functions for cheese and elements at Hilmar, Hilmar, Calif. “Whereas among the buzz is tied to folks utilizing drugs that have an effect on urge for food — a lot of whom are growing their protein consumption to assist keep full and keep muscle — this pattern is way broader.

    “An increasing number of customers are paying shut consideration to their protein consumption,” she continues. “The truth is, many individuals now say protein is without doubt one of the most necessary vitamins of their eating regimen. Within the U.S., over half of customers monitor how a lot protein they’re getting — simply as fastidiously as they watch sugar, and much more than energy.”

    Peng provides that buyers are in search of handy methods to include protein to assist fullness, muscle well being, and weight reduction.

    “That’s why we’re seeing extra innovation in drinks that make it simple to get a protein enhance — whether or not it’s in a smoothie, a espresso drink, or a refreshing clear beverage,” she says.

    Glanbia’s Kennedy echoes related sentiments on protein’s profit in addition to how drinks are supporting these wants.

    “As customers assist more healthy existence, high-sugar, nutrient-poor drinks proceed to get replaced by extra nourishing choices,” she says. “Protein-fortified drinks are filling this house and can seemingly increase as ingredient expertise helps new varieties of protein beverage fortification exterior conventional impartial choices.”

    Cargill’s Berg explains that within the firm’s 2025 Protein Profile report it discovered that 61% of customers indicated they elevated their protein consumption in 2024, which is up from 48% indicating as such in 2019. The research additionally discovered that 57% of those that learn diet labels examine protein content material.

    “Right this moment’s shakes, smoothies, and RTDs make it simple to get that protein on the go. It’s not simply athletes reaching for protein-powered drinks,” Berg says. “From mother and father to Gen Z, everybody sees protein’s necessary position in general well being and wellness. This increasing viewers is creating alternatives for manufacturers to carry protein into extra beverage events.”

    Bulletproof’s latest innovation Excessive Protein Iced Espresso accommodates 12 grams of protein in every serving.
    (Picture courtesy of Bulletproof)

    OSF Taste’s Battu explains that buyers’ curiosity in protein has helped the nutrient increase past conventional protein shakes. For example, purposeful coffees and teas like Bulletproof’s high-protein iced espresso, he says.

    Battu additionally factors to smoothies and juice blends that layer protein with fruits and superfoods, hydration/vitality drinks that pair protein with electrolytes or adaptogens, dairy alternate options that ship on protein degree comparable with dairy, and snack-style drinks in dessert-like codecs.

    Glanbia’s Kennedy additionally highlights the evolution of protein ingredient past conventional shakes.

    “Even conventional fluid milk product extensions with extra protein fortification are getting into the market,” she says. “Protein-fortified water, espresso and carbonated mushy drinks are discovering niches that would evolve into sizable classes. Including protein to vitality and hydration, in each RTD and RTM codecs, is one other pattern.”

    Cargill’s Berg particularly highlights the position that clear proteins are enjoying.

    “Clear proteins are rewriting the principles, taking protein past the shake,” she says. “We’re now seeing launches in flavored waters, sodas and extra. At this level, there’s virtually no beverage class the place manufacturers aren’t exploring the best way to add protein.”

    Hilmar’s Peng additionally denotes the advantages of incorporating protein into clear drinks.

    “One notable space of development is in clear protein drinks, notably these using whey protein isolate,” she says. “These merchandise supply a lighter, extra hydrating various to opaque protein shakes and are sometimes formulated with fruit-forward or tart taste profiles. Their attraction lies within the mixture of excessive protein content material and sensory traits that align with client preferences for refreshment and comfort.”

    Different choices

    As curiosity in protein elements will increase, suppliers are tapping into rising options. Nevertheless, these options include extra variables that producers should consider.

    “Each various protein supply has distinctive properties, so it’s necessary to match the protein to the appliance,” says Andrew Zumbusch, senior analysis scientist at Cargill. “Pea protein, specifically, has superior dramatically lately. By unlocking extra of its performance, we are able to now design proteins for particular functions, enabling us to create merchandise with larger protein ranges that also ship nice sensory experiences.”

    Zumbusch explains that Cargill’s PURIS portfolio gives a variety of viscosities, impacting how the protein features in functions.

    “Some PURIS proteins are designed to construct physique in drinks, whereas others — like PURIS 870H or ClearP hydrolyzed pea protein — received’t construct viscosity even underneath warmth,” he says. “As we get extra performance from these proteins, we’re additionally discovering alternatives to simplify labels. PURIS RTX is a superb instance. In our prototype work, we’ve used this pea protein focus to craft a plant-based dairy-alternative milk with out added stabilizers, one other step ahead for label-friendly formulation.”

    Premier Protein expanded its ready-to-drink lineup with the launch of Premier Protein Almondmilk Non-Dairy Protein Shakes, containing 20 grams of non-dairy protein.
    (Picture courtesy of BellRing Manufacturers Inc.)

    When working with plant-based proteins, OSF Taste’s Battu explains that formulators ought to contemplate the variable in off-note intensities primarily based on the protein supply.

    “For soy, which has a beany or legume taste, roasted, mocha, or cereal notes may help masks its style,” Battu says. “Oat/almond, cereal/nutty [like] toasted and cookie-like flavors improve heat. Grassy/earthy masks with citrus, berry, or nutty notes.”

    Glanbia’s Kennedy additionally notes the significance of delivering clear style and clean texture when working with plant-based proteins, however shares extra issues.

    “One other challenge is that many plant-protein sources don’t present full proteins, that means they lack some key amino acids, which is changing into extra necessary to discerning customers,” she says. “These challenges might be overcome with functionally optimized and blended plant-protein options, however expertise in each format and protein operate are very important to success. Scaling the quite a few potential plant protein sources is one other challenge.”

    Developed for fulfillment

    Whether or not working with animal- or plant-based protein, suppliers observe there are a number of necessary components that formulators ought to contemplate when growing ready-to-drink drinks.

    “Whereas customers typically deal with complete protein content material — believing that ‘extra is healthier’ —not all proteins are created equal,” Hilmar’s Peng says. “From a meals science perspective, it’s important to know how totally different proteins behave within the physique post-consumption, as this instantly impacts their dietary impression.

    “Milk and whey proteins are extensively used resulting from their excessive bioavailability, glorious solubility and good warmth stability,” she continues. “For customers with dairy sensitivities, plant-based proteins similar to pea, soy, rice, and oat supply viable alternate options. Moreover, hydrolyzed proteins are gaining reputation for his or her pre-digested kind, which permits for quicker absorption and simpler digestion.”

    Extra components for producers to think about are protein elements’ impression on style and texture.

    “Style and mouthfeel is the No. 1 consideration that beverage-makers can not sacrifice on so as to get repeat buy,” Glanbia’s Kennedy says. “Comfort is one other consideration, notably for ready-to-mix codecs. Shoppers now demand a dispersible powder that goes simply into resolution. Particular person stick packs are additionally a format driver on this house.”

    Cargill’s Zumbusch echoes related ideas, emphasizing the significance of solubility.

    “With drinks, solubility is essential,” he says. “Nobody desires grit or sludge on the backside of the bottle. Shoppers anticipate clean, creamy mouthfeels, however some proteins simply aren’t very soluble. Our three way partnership accomplice PURIS tackled this head on, formulating PURIS 2.0 particularly for drinks. It gives superior solubility and improved style in comparison with most different pea protein choices, enabling larger protein concentrations with out compromising product high quality.”

    Zumbusch additional particulars the impression that acidity and processing temperatures can have on protein elements.

    “Acidity is one other problem, as many plant proteins break down in low-pH environments. PURIS HiLo helps clear up that drawback, bringing extra stability and smoothness to low-pH drinks,” he says. “Processing provides additional complexity. At larger inclusion ranges (20-plus grams of protein per serving), some plant proteins could clog ultra-high temperature (UHT) machines. Sustaining mouthfeel over shelf life is one other concern as some plant proteins could trigger high-protein drinks to change into extra viscous over time, yielding a ultimate product that’s extra akin to pudding than a drink.”

    OSF Taste’s Battu additionally explains that processing stability needs to be thought of with protein fortification.

    “Warmth remedy, pH, and protein sort have an effect on solubility, sedimentation, and texture. Clean mouthfeel and no clumping are essential for on-the-go consumption,” he says.

    Battu additional factors to flavors’ capacity to assist protein drinks.

    “Excessive protein hundreds carry bitterness, chalkiness, and cereal or grassy notes,” he says. “A novel multi-layered method is utilized in Maskers developed by OSF FLAVORS. This layered technique not solely masks undesirable notes but in addition improves mouthfeel, permitting high-protein drinks to style balanced and indulgent.”

    What’s to return

    As innovators look to face out with their new releases, consultants spotlight that it will likely be essential to take a look at the methods they will differentiate.

    “Extra tailor-made or goal options are on the horizon for protein and drinks,” Glanbia’s Kennedy says. “Personalization of particular optimum beverage options looms on the horizon. Many methods can be utilized to create protein drinks that align with client curiosity and timing preferences. Examples embrace refueling drinks from pre- or post-workout to extra lively life-style sustenance.

    “Drinks for on-the-go consumption, sustained vitality gaming drinks, mid-morning protein photographs, refueling and late-night calm and restful sleep drinks, amongst others,” she continues. “We suspect that beverage classes fulfilling core wants of hydration and vitality are going to increase into the protein house as customers search for multi-benefit merchandise that work more durable in attaining their well being targets.”

    Cargill’s Berg echoes related sentiments in regards to the significance of differentiation in at the moment’s beverage market.

    “Because the high-protein beverage market matures, differentiation is changing into essential,” Berg says. “The following wave is ‘Protein Plus’ — pairing protein with different purposeful advantages like vitality, rest or nutritional vitamins to create multifunctional drinks. On the similar time, as cabinets change into extra crowded, manufacturers must be crystal clear in regards to the client ‘job to be carried out’ — whether or not it’s post-workout restoration, all-day hydration, or a satiating snack — and design their protein choices accordingly.

    “Readability advances are additionally increasing alternatives, making it attainable to formulate protein drinks in classes like juices and flavored waters,” she continues. “Nonetheless, whereas front-of-pack claims could encourage trial, repeat buy comes all the way down to style. That’s the place Cargill helps manufacturers win, with sweetener techniques to ship on the style.”

    Past personalization, growth of pre- and post-workout options, OSF Taste’s Battu says that protein beverage improvements may take inspiration from subtle culinary profiles like “lighter sweets, toasted caramels, international fruits, or savory-sweet fusions (e.g., miso caramel) — that masks protein bitterness whereas interesting to adventurous, health-focused customers.”

    Nevertheless, customers select to include protein into their diets, beverage-makers have the instruments to make them fascinating.
